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
"upscale establishments" is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
It is generally used to describe high-end businesses, restaurants, or stores. For example, "If you're looking for something special, try one of the upscale establishments in the city center."

More alternative expressions(10)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
high-end venues
Focuses on the exclusivity and premium nature of the places.
luxury establishments
Emphasizes the luxurious and lavish aspects of the locations.
exclusive locations
Highlights the limited access and select clientele.
premium businesses
Broader term, encompassing various types of businesses with high quality services.
elite institutions
Suitable for describing highly respected and selective organizations.
fine dining restaurants
Specifically refers to restaurants with superior quality food and service.
upscale dining options
Broader and suitable to use when referring to various restaurant categories.
elegant businesses
Highlights the elegance of the businesses
refined venues
Focuses on the sophisticated and polished nature of the locations.
swanky joints
An informal term suggesting stylish and fashionable places.
FAQs
How can I use "upscale establishments" in a sentence?
You can use "upscale establishments" to describe high-quality or luxurious businesses. For example, "The city boasts a variety of "upscale establishments", from boutique hotels to gourmet restaurants."
What are some alternatives to "upscale establishments"?
Alternatives include "high-end venues", "luxury establishments", or "exclusive locations", depending on the specific context.
What distinguishes "upscale establishments" from regular businesses?
"Upscale establishments" typically offer higher quality products, services, and experiences, often at a premium price, setting them apart from regular or more casual businesses.
In what contexts is it appropriate to use the phrase "upscale establishments"?
It is appropriate in contexts where you want to emphasize the high quality, luxury, or exclusivity of certain businesses, such as in travel guides, real estate descriptions, or reviews of dining and entertainment options.
